Swinsian is a sophisticated music player for macOS with wide format support, folder watching, advanced tag editing and designed to be responsive even with the largest libraries. Using Swinsian is such a zen-like experience. Then use the Import iTunes Library command in the File menu in Swinsian and select the iTunes Library.xml file in your iTunes folder. Plus it watches the music folder and just adds anything I buy via or add to iTunes. (I noticed later a Preference which allows copying of music into Swinsain's music folder). it just built its own library leaving the files where they were, which is exactly what I wanted. ![]() It was incredibly easy to import my music, with no appreciable disk space used.
